Board of Education Catalogue of the Collections in the Science Museum, South Kensington, with Descriptive and Historical Notes and Illustrations: Meteorology Air Ministry: Meteorological Office, London A Short Course in Elementary Meteorology

Abstract

ON turning over this packet of the latest official publications on meteorology I feel disposed to survey them in a contemplative rather than in a critical attitude. They fall into two groups. The Catalogue of Meteorology in the Science Museum reviews the present in the light of the past, and the various publications of the Meteorological Office of the Air Ministry deal with the present in anticipation of a greater future.
